Output fd89f5ca2476ca0c3e7f07b2406ec71ec9de48a44196b03743a6fd52f90ade8c:0

value
3447265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bbcd6cdc51e616349ecc0fb27b26dcedde5eb16 OP_EQUAL
address
34DgPVWK4ReEzQGau5Pg4HJ8Q9uSZpZ4ZH
transaction
fd89f5ca2476ca0c3e7f07b2406ec71ec9de48a44196b03743a6fd52f90ade8c
confirmations
174011
spent
true